Advancement Project National Office – a next generation, multiracial civil rights organization located in Washington, DC, is seeking a highly organized, detailed-oriented and a team player to join the Development Team as a Development Associate. This is a union position with compensation determined by union compensation structure. The position reports to the Managing Director for Development and Fundraising.

Position Overview:

The ideal candidate will be responsible for assisting in and supporting the strategic fundraising efforts within the Organization. This position will work closely with other members of the development team to identify potential sources of donations and track the progress of fundraising campaigns.

What You’ll Do:
  • Manage the Raisers Edge database to ensure accurate donor records, handle weekly gift entry and acknowledgment process, and implement and manage data tracking and analysis systems to make our team more effective.
  • Conduct prospect research on high-value current and prospective funders including foundations, corporations, and individuals.
  • Coordinate event logistics for donor cultivation events including scheduling, vendors, and contracts.
  • Coordinate annual holiday card and year-end funder mailings, working with the Development Manager of Donor Relations to execute their strategy for year-end.
  • Coordinate scheduling of funder/donor meetings and internal briefings
  • Coordinate ongoing high dollar funder updates including pulling and organizing priority lists, drafting or editing emails as necessary, and coordinate on sending emails from multiple people.
  • Manage our grants calendar including updating with new agreements, tracking in Raisers Edge, and work with the Senior Development Manager of Foundation & Corporate Relations on coordination needs for upcoming proposals and reports.
  • Manage the Google Advertising grant for the organization to boost our profile among new potential supporters.
  • Coordinate and create common materials for the team such as program one-pagers, thank you letters, financial documents, Board or staff lists, etc.
  • Support the Senior Development Manager of Foundation & Corporate Relations on ongoing grant report submissions by managing portals, coordinating attachments (financials, board lists, etc.), and coordinate with other teams on needed materials.
  • Perform development related functions in consultation with the finance team, including gift reconciliation.
  • Other related duties, as assigned.
